Infrastruttura esistente¶
Test unitario sulla ruggine¶
cargo test --workspace # Tous les tests
cargo test -p gitrust-core # Un crate spécifique
cargo test -p gitrust-git # Tests Git (tempdir)
I test unitari sono integrati in ogni crate tramite #[cfg(test)].
e2e Prove di drammaturgo¶
17 specifiche che coprono: autenticazione, amministrazione, repository, problemi, etichette, team, token, impostazioni, navigazione.
# Pré-requis (première fois)
npm install
./scripts/e2e-setup-db.sh # Crée la DB gitrust_test
# Lancer les tests
npm run test:e2e # Mode headless
npm run test:e2e:ui # Mode interactif (navigateur visible)
npm run test:e2e:debug # Mode debug
npm run test:e2e:report # Voir le rapport HTML
Configurazione: playwright.config.ts (porta 4001, DB gitrust_test, locale fr-FR).

Test da aggiungere¶
1. Test funzionale dell'API REST (integrazione Rust)¶
Test con un vero DB PostgreSQL per verificare gli endpoint API.
Posizione: tests/integration/ o crates/gitrust-web/tests/
Approccio consigliato: utilizzare reqwest + un server di prova:
// tests/integration/api_test.rs
use reqwest::Client;
#[tokio::test]
#[ignore] // Nécessite une DB + serveur running
async fn test_api_login() {
let client = Client::new();
let res = client.post("http://localhost:4001/api/v1/auth/login")
.json(&serde_json::json!({
"login": "admin",
"password": "test_password"
}))
.send()
.await
.unwrap();
assert_eq!(res.status(), 200);
}
Alternativa: axum::test per testare i gestori senza un server HTTP:
use axum::body::Body;
use axum::http::Request;
use tower::ServiceExt;
#[tokio::test]
async fn test_health_check() {
let app = create_test_app().await; // Build router with test DB
let response = app
.oneshot(Request::builder().uri("/api/hello").body(Body::empty()).unwrap())
.await
.unwrap();
assert_eq!(response.status(), 200);
}
2. Test funzionale CI¶
| Test | Description | Priorité |
|---|---|---|
| CI detection | Repo avec .gitrust-ci.yml -> Easy, .dagger/ -> Power, rien -> None |
Haute |
| Pipeline CRUD | Créer, lister, mettre à jour, annuler un pipeline | Haute |
| Config CI | Activer/désactiver CI, modifier triggers, vérifier effet | Haute |
| Variables héritage | Team var + repo var -> merge correct | Moyenne |
| Auto-cancel | Nouveau push annule les pipelines en cours | Moyenne |
| Logs streaming | Append logs + lecture paginée | Moyenne |
| Notifications CI | Pipeline échoue -> notification créée | Moyenne |
Per i test CI: simula dagger con uno script di shell che simula il successo/fallimento:
#!/bin/bash
# tests/fixtures/mock-dagger.sh
echo "Step 1: Building..."
echo "Step 2: Testing..."
if [ "$MOCK_FAIL" = "true" ]; then
echo "FAILED" >&2
exit 1
fi
echo "All checks passed"
exit 0
Configura CI_DAGGER_BIN=tests/fixtures/mock-dagger.sh nei test.

4. Testare le impostazioni ↔ comportamento¶
I test più critici verificano che la modifica di un'impostazione modifica il comportamento osservabile:
| Setting | Action | Vérification |
|---|---|---|
| PAT révoqué | Appel API | 401 immédiatement |
ci_enabled = false |
Push | Pas de pipeline créé |
trigger_on_push = false |
Push | Pas de pipeline |
auto_cancel = true |
2 pushes rapides | 1er pipeline annulé |
email_on_pipeline_failure = false |
Pipeline échoue | Pas d'email, notif in-app ok |
DEFAULT_LOCALE = en |
Charger page | Texte en anglais |
